Victorian Style
Characterized by intricate detailing and a variety of textures and colors.
Features include asymmetrical facades, bay windows, and ornate trims.
Queen Anne Style
Notable for its eclectic mix of architectural elements.
Common components include towers, large porches, and varied rooflines.

Real-Life Instances
Victorian Style:
Examples found in San Francisco’s “Painted Ladies” homes.
Also represented in various historic districts across London.
Queen Anne Style:
Common in suburban developments in the early 20th century, particularly in Illinois.
Visible in notable houses like the Campbell House in St. Louis.
